Output 07c680838ba006730de8dca9db8a9817a90737f0613837803293df4ccbf50635:20

value
1539621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a8c1e9e58bd86416341932a562d2cd0cc5cdac2 OP_EQUALVERIFY OP_CHECKSIG
address
17oArspWgUwhpsFAJRSwkfo7jjcwdP6b9E
transaction
07c680838ba006730de8dca9db8a9817a90737f0613837803293df4ccbf50635
spent
true